It all started with Ghazi Taimoor from Lahore chancing upon a wallet in London‘s Shoreditch area. This triggered a search for one Rahul R******. What followed was interesting and fun social media updates as Taimoor embarked upon a quest to find Rahul and return the wallet.

Peppered with dialogues from Shah Rukh Khan 1995 romantic blockbuster ‘Dilwale Dulhaniya le jayenge’, Harvard-educated Taimoor gave almost minute-to-minute  updates on how his search was going. 

Taimoor found the brown wallet on the street. He shared a picture on Twitter, announcing his hunt for its owner and promising to keep his followers informed. “Guys! Just found this wallet on Shoreditch High street. Name on the bank card suggests the wallet belongs to a Rahul R******. Time to HUNT RAHUL DOWN. Will update y’all,” he wrote on July 29.

Taimoor then started scouring social media for any sign of the Rahul he was looking for. But no luck. “No Rahul R****** on Facebook or Instagram. Very private individual with no social media. Common Rahul, could do better than that,” he wrote for his 4, 440 followers.

He finally found some leads on LinkedIn. “Tried LinkedIn now! Of the 3 Rahul R****** – one works in London. Can’t seem to send a message they’ve locked their profile. Creepily sent them a follow request that they may never accept? Kya na Rahul.”

Taimoor then concluded, after some research, that Rahul worked for a UK Food and Beverage company. But, his next hurdle was to get the address. He tried Google Maps but no luck. “Strange company – doesn’t have their address on google nor on their website. Would have called customer services, no number there either! :/ I’m going on the Companies House website,” his update read. After a few setbacks, he met with success. “Found the address on their Annual accounts filed on Companies House. I’m one step closer to Rahul. Head office in Shoreditch.”

As Taimoor started the last mile journey, his posts got a Bollywood touch complete with Rahul and Anjali (SRK, Kajol  of DDLJ). “‘Anjali-style’ running to his head office now,” the man posted. “Thought as I’m walking towards Rahul: Does he know the universe has conspired us to meet? Will he accept this gesture of friendship?” The ‘conspired’ bit probably came from another SRK-starrer ‘Dil toh pagal hai’.

Keeping his followers on tenterhooks, Taimoor then decided to take a coffee break as  people waited for his update. “Rahul main aa gayaaaaa. Buzzed on the main door. Babu ji let me in,” he wrote, sharing a picture of the office building before heading inside to find Rahul,” he finally wrote.

Taimoor’s effort finally paid off. “We found Rahul. Finance Manager. He’s in shock. Tears in his eyes,” he tweeted, sharing an image of the brown wallet’s owner.
